I have used crossed shooting sticks while hunting, and they worked well, in areas that had high grass and few trees.

I've used one on occassion, matter of fact I always keep it with the hunting gear that's always stowed away in my truck.  A useful tool at times, although like Ed (Shadow) when I'm hunting small game I usually always have a tree limb or something to lean against.  

Can be a handy shooting aid though if like Bill said you're in an area where there's nothing to lean against.
